Python安全攻防与渗透测试实战指南

2025-05-26 AI文章 阅读 1

在当今数字化时代,网络安全已经成为企业和个人不可忽视的重要议题,无论是开发软件、维护系统还是进行业务运营,都需要对潜在的安全威胁保持高度警惕,Python作为一种功能强大且易于学习的编程语言,在安全攻防领域也展现出了巨大的潜力和灵活性。

本文将为您提供一份深入浅出的Python安全攻防与渗透测试实战指南,帮助您从基础概念到高级技巧逐步掌握这一领域的核心知识和技术。

Python安全基础知识

  1. 网络通信

    • 理解TCP/IP协议及其在网络中的作用。
    • 学习如何使用socket库进行基本的网络通讯。
  2. 加密算法

    • 掌握常见的加密算法如AES(Advanced Encryption Standard)和RSA。
    • 使用NumPy和SciPy等库进行数据加密和解密操作。
  3. 逆向工程

    • 理解二进制文件结构,使用IDA Pro或Ghidra等工具分析程序代码。
    • 实践反汇编和反编译技术,理解函数调用和变量传递机制。
  4. 自动化测试

    • 学习如何利用自动化工具如Selenium进行网页抓取和浏览器自动化测试。
    • 利用pytest或unittest编写单元测试脚本,确保代码质量和安全性。
  5. 漏洞检测与修复

    • 探索IDS/IPS系统的工作原理,了解如何使用Snort或Suricata进行网络流量监控。
    • 学习常用的漏洞扫描工具如Nmap和OpenVAS,用于发现和评估系统的安全漏洞。

Python渗透测试实战案例

  1. Web应用渗透测试

    • 使用Burp Suite进行POST请求注入攻击和CSRF攻击模拟。
    • 分析并修复SQL注入和XSS跨站脚本漏洞。
  2. 服务器端渗透测试

    • 演练通过SSH暴力破解尝试获取管理员权限。
    • 使用Metasploit框架构建针对性的攻击模块,针对特定服务进行渗透。
  3. 数据库渗透测试

    • 实战中探索MySQL或PostgreSQL数据库的权限提升问题。
    • 解读审计日志,定位和修复敏感信息泄露风险。
  4. 移动应用安全测试

    • 尝试绕过iOS和Android应用的内置安全防护措施。
    • 使用APK字典生成器和逆向调试工具,进行越狱或root环境下的渗透测试。

Python渗透测试策略与最佳实践

  1. 安全编码原则

    • 遵循OWASP Top 10等国际安全标准。
    • 在开发过程中引入安全审查流程,如静态代码分析和动态测试。
  2. 持续监测与响应

    • 建立实时安全事件监控系统,及时发现并响应异常行为。
    • 定期进行安全审计,评估系统的整体安全态势。
  3. 团队协作与培训

    • 构建由内部安全专家和开发人员组成的联合团队,共同负责安全决策和执行。
    • 提供定期的安全意识培训,提高全组织的安全防护水平。
  4. 合规性与法律法规

    • 遵守GDPR、HIPAA等全球范围内的隐私保护法规。
    • 采用符合ISO/IEC 27001的信息安全管理标准,建立全面的安全管理体系。

Python以其强大的社区支持和丰富的资源,成为渗透测试领域的有力工具,通过本指南的学习和实践,您可以全面提升自己的安全攻防技能,并能够在实际项目中有效地应对各种安全挑战,网络安全无小事,每一位开发者都应具备一定的安全意识和防护能力,为保障数字世界的安全做出贡献。


希望这份指南能为您的Python安全攻防之旅提供有益的帮助,随着经验的积累和技术的进步,相信您将在这一领域取得更加辉煌的成绩!

相关推荐

  • 非你莫属2023最新一期

    在这个快节奏的时代里,每个人都渴望找到那个属于自己的位置,在众多的选择中,我们总是希望找到那个“非你莫属”的机会和归属感,我们就来探讨一下这个话题,并分享一些最新的见解和趋势。 让我们回顾一下什么是“非你莫属”。“非你莫属”意味着某个人或事物是你无法替代的,它满足了你...

    0AI文章2025-05-26
  • Kali Linux,强大的网络渗透测试工具

    在网络安全领域中,Kali Linux(也称为“卡利”)是一个极富功能的Linux发行版,它专为进行深入的网络渗透测试、安全审计和漏洞评估而设计,因此在众多渗透测试工具中脱颖而出,本文将详细介绍Kali Linux的功能,并探讨其如何成为渗透测试专家的强大后盾。 Ka...

    0AI文章2025-05-26
  • 中国的反传销力量,构建法治与正义的防线

    打击传销活动是一个长期而复杂的过程,为了维护社会秩序和公众权益,中国政府专门成立了多个反传销机构,致力于遏制非法传销活动。“中国反传销中心”官方网站便是这一努力的重要成果之一。 网站介绍 “中国反传销中心”官方网站是一个信息公开、政策解读、案例分析等多方面功能于一体...

    0AI文章2025-05-26
  • 漏洞修复建议报告

    在数字化转型的浪潮中,企业面临着前所未有的网络安全挑战,随着网络攻击手段的不断演变和新型威胁的涌现,及时发现并修复安全漏洞已成为保障业务稳定运行、保护数据安全的关键,本文旨在提供一份全面的漏洞修复建议报告,帮助企业在复杂多变的安全环境中有效应对各种潜在风险。 漏洞分类...

    0AI文章2025-05-26
  • 上海SEO排名优化哪家好?

    在数字化转型的大潮中,搜索引擎优化(SEO)已经成为企业获取在线流量、提升品牌知名度和促进业务增长的重要手段,在众多的SEO服务提供商中,如何选择一家合适的合作伙伴,成为了许多企业和个人关注的焦点,本文将探讨上海SEO排名优化的好选择,帮助您找到最适合自己的解决方案。...

    0AI文章2025-05-26
  • 关于家庭冰箱的综合评价

    随着生活水平的提高和科技的进步,冰箱已经成为了我们日常生活中不可或缺的一部分,它不仅为我们的生活带来了便利,也为食物的保存提供了保障,对于大多数家庭来说,他们的冰箱目前使用下来的整体评价如何呢?让我们一起来探讨一下。 从功能的角度来看,现代冰箱的功能越来越强大,它们不...

    0AI文章2025-05-26
  • SSL证书部署到Nginx的步骤详解

    在互联网的世界里,网站的安全性至关重要,SSL(Secure Sockets Layer)证书是一种加密技术,用于保护网络通信过程中的数据安全,对于使用Nginx作为Web服务器的企业或个人来说,安装和配置SSL证书是一个非常重要的环节,本文将详细介绍如何将SSL证书部...

    0AI文章2025-05-26
  • 新加坡招聘公司直招网,寻找全球顶尖人才的高效平台

    在当今竞争激烈的职场环境中,寻找和吸引顶级人才已成为企业成功的关键因素之一,为了满足这一需求,新加坡招聘公司直招网应运而生,成为众多企业和求职者之间沟通的重要桥梁,本文将深入探讨新加坡招聘公司直招网的功能、优势以及如何利用它来提升企业的竞争力。 什么是新加坡招聘公司直...

    0AI文章2025-05-26
  • 佛山黑社会组织问题深度探讨

    在改革开放的浪潮中,佛山这座美丽的南方城市以其开放包容的态度吸引着无数人,在这片充满活力的土地上,也悄然滋生出一些不为人知的社会问题——佛山黑社会组织。 佛山黑社会组织的存在是一个复杂且敏感的话题,涉及到法律、社会和道德等多个层面,它们通过非法手段获取利益,不仅破坏了...

    0AI文章2025-05-26
  • 识别与防范网络诈骗,如何利用电子书获取安全知识

    在数字时代,网络安全已成为我们日常生活中不可忽视的重要议题,随着互联网和电子商务的普及,各种类型的网络诈骗层出不穷,给个人和企业带来了巨大的经济损失,为了帮助大家提高警惕并采取有效措施预防网络诈骗,本文将介绍几种常见的网络诈骗手段,并提供一些实用的应对策略。 网络钓鱼...

    0AI文章2025-05-26